What is Private Psychiatry?

Private psychiatry refers to psychiatric services offered by independent practitioners instead of through the National Health Service (NHS). These services are often sought after by individuals who desire:

  • Faster Access: Reduced waiting times compared to NHS services.
  • Privacy and Confidentiality: Anonymity and discretion in treatment.
  • Specialized Care: Access to experts with specific areas of proficiency or tailored treatment strategies.
  • Individualized Attention: More time for evaluations, follow-ups, and personalized care.

What to Expect from a Private Psychiatry Appointment

Here is a basic overview of what individuals can anticipate during a private psychiatric visit:

Initial Consultation

  • Duration: Typically lasts in between 60 to 90 minutes.
  • Focus: Comprehensive assessment of signs, medical history, and personal situations.
  • Outcome: Development of a preliminary treatment strategy, considering treatment, medication, or recommendations as needed.

Follow-Up Appointments

  • Period: Generally much shorter, lasting about 30 to 45 minutes.
  • Focus: Monitoring progress, changing treatment strategies, and attending to continuous concerns.
  • Result: Based on patient’s feedback and response to treatment.

Expenses Involved in Private Psychiatry

The costs of private psychiatry can vary widely depending on several elements, including the psychiatrist’s experience, the place of the practice, and the specific nature of the services supplied. Typically, individuals can anticipate to pay:

  • Initial Consultation: ₤ 200 – ₤ 400
  • Follow-Up Sessions: ₤ 100 – ₤ 250 per session
  • Medication Fees: Additional expenses for recommended medication
  • Treatment Sessions: ₤ 50 – ₤ 200 depending upon the type of treatment

Numerous practitioners also use bundles for longer-term treatment, which might decrease long-term expenses.

3. What credentials do private psychiatrists have?

Private psychiatrists in the UK are normally fully qualified medical doctors who have actually focused on psychiatry. They are regulated by the General Medical Council (GMC) and are frequently members of the Royal College of Psychiatrists.
